Conversion formula
The conversion factor from cubic inches to deciliters is 0.163870640693, which means that 1 cubic inch is equal to 0.163870640693 deciliters:
1 in3 = 0.163870640693 dL
To convert 8213 cubic inches into deciliters we have to multiply 8213 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from cubic inches to deciliters.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:
1 in3 → 0.163870640693 dL
8213 in3 → V(dL)
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in deciliters:
V(dL) = 8213 in3 × 0.163870640693 dL
V(dL) = 1345.8695720116 dL
The final result is:
8213 in3 → 1345.8695720116 dL
We conclude that 8213 cubic inches is equivalent to 1345.8695720116 deciliters:
8213 cubic inches = 1345.8695720116 deciliters
